    I wanted a budget cam for riding on my motorcycle.
    Test on the road will be tomorrow and i'll come to update this review but here are my two cents for now.

    The overal image quality is good for pictures. (20mp)
    Stabilisation is a bit weaker if u want to compare to a $$$ brand
    Low light video/pictures show the flaws of the camera but its not a deal breaker and tweakable
    In the waterproof case, sound is still captured but its really more quiet (will see on the bike)

    You can add an external microphone, but it has to be the akaso one, I got myself one. The camera mic still record on the left channel while the external mic is captured on the right channel. Easily fixable in post process.

    Since its an action camera, I wish there was a case that protect the camera lens and still give me access to the external mic plug, filming while riding makes me concerned about a bee or a rock hitting the unprotected lens

    I gave 3 stars to the touchscreen because scrolling in menus isnt always that easy.

    Overall, remember its 300$CAD (approx) cheaper than a gopro 7, and it comes with plenty of accessories to start with, including a remote

    You have to buy a 64gb (max) class 10 memory card (15-20$)

    I bought it to capture 1080p 60fps and not 4k, happy it comes with 2 battery wich should give me 90mins of footage per battery.

    Remember the price you pay and you should be happy.
